用于模板引擎语言设计的Javascript中语法正确的符号

用于模板引擎语言设计的Javascript中语法正确的符号,javascript,template-engine,Javascript,Template Engine,我需要在Javascript中被视为有效对象的符号(要替换,我会使用注释,比如/*[MY_TEMPLATE\u VARIABLE]*/ 尽管@zerkms是对的,但您确实应该考虑其他方法来实现这一点,生成代码通常是一件奇怪而糟糕的事情。即使是JSX,而且它背后有一大群经验丰富的开发人员。这仍然很糟糕。如果您将其作为有效代码,您可能会将占位符与真实代码混淆。pS:首先,生成js是一个奇怪的想法,但你不可能找到一个适合每种情况的方法。是的,我需要它来生成json5格式,而不是json“我会使用注释”

我需要在Javascript中被视为有效对象的符号(要替换
,我会使用注释,比如/*[MY_TEMPLATE\u VARIABLE]*/


尽管@zerkms是对的,但您确实应该考虑其他方法来实现这一点,生成代码通常是一件奇怪而糟糕的事情。即使是JSX,而且它背后有一大群经验丰富的开发人员。这仍然很糟糕。

如果您将其作为有效代码,您可能会将占位符与真实代码混淆。pS:首先,生成js是一个奇怪的想法,但你不可能找到一个适合每种情况的方法。是的,我需要它来生成
json5
格式,而不是
json
“我会使用注释”-它不适用于像第一个屏幕上那样的变量赋值
var a=/*[MY_TEMPLATE_variable]*/;